A reasonably comfortable, nice performance vehicle
By GL | on Wednesday, March 27, 2019
This transit with the 3.7 L engine drives great with plenty of power for driving the hills and mountains of east tennessee. It handles curves and street driving ok as well. I am averaging 16.6 mpg. The only performance problem I have encountered is some rather strong buffeting behind a semi at highway speed. When I backed off about 75 feet the buffeting was only slight. The front seats aren't the best with just fabric covering and rather poor small arm rests. But they are reasonable comfortable. The rear 13 seats, small, cramped, etc are fit for only short trips of 30 minutes or less. At 6ft 3in tall I am unable to stretch my legs out completely which makes driving long times a bit difficult. The overhead interior is starting to pull away from the walls of the vehicle leaving small 1/4-1/2 inch gaps. Finally, getting in the van is awkward, both for me and my 5ft 7in tall wife. If I go straight for the seat it's a bit high and I have to slide onto the seat. If I first step onto the interior step, I then am too high and may bump my head. Fantastic in so many ways
By cgs | on Sunday, January 02, 2022
I bought the Transit 250 high roof cargo van, 148" wheel base, medium length. I absolutely LOVE it in every way. I use it as a daily driver. Mileage is about 17-21 mpg, more on long highway trips. Also, I sit and idle a lot, which I am sure brings down the avg mpg. Having a high roof is a game changer !!!! I bought this for camping, but I use it as a mobile office most of the time. I can sit by the lake and work, even on rainy days, and be very comfortable. I love being able to pull over anytime I want and take a nap. I have a bed and a recliner in the back, as well as a refrigerator. Plenty of storage space. And I'm here to tell you . . . being able to have your bathroom with you wherever you go is PRICELESS !!!!! Once you adjust to driving a billboard, you don't notice the wind.
